This recipe combines the succulent meat of a turkey with a flavorful force-meat mixture, truffles, tongue, and bacon, resulting in a harmonious blend of textures and tastes. INGREDIENTS
- Fat hen turkey
- Pepper
- Salt
- Nutmeg
- Mace
- Pounded cloves
- Sweet basil
- Chopped parsley
- Lean veal or fresh pork
- Fresh bacon
- Truffles
- Cooked pickled tongue
- Cooked fat bacon
- Egg and fine bread-crumbs (for glazing)
PREPARATIONS
- Dress the turkey by leaving the crop skin intact and removing the legs, wings, and neck.
- Carefully remove the skin from the back of the turkey.
- Cut out the turkey breasts and dice them into quarter-inch squares.
- Season the turkey breasts with pepper, salt, nutmeg, mace, cloves, sweet basil, and chopped parsley.
- Prepare the force-meat by mixing lean veal or fresh pork with chopped turkey meat (excluding breasts).
- Chop fresh bacon and mix it with the force-meat, seasoning it with the mentioned condiments.
- Pound the mixture in a mortar to create a paste.
- Dice truffles, cooked pickled tongue, and cooked fat bacon into three-quarter-inch pieces and season.
- Spread the turkey skin on a board and create alternating layers of force-meat, turkey breasts, diced tongue, truffles, and bacon.
- Roll the turkey tightly, sew up the skin, wrap it in a napkin, and tie it to maintain its shape.
- Boil the galantine gently for four hours in boiling water or stock along with turkey bones.
- After boiling, cool the galantine in the cooking liquid for an hour, then drain and place a weight on it.
- Remove the galantine from the napkin, melt excess fat in the oven, glaze with egg and breadcrumbs, and bake briefly.
- Slice and serve the galantine on a wooden standard.

SPECIAL INSTRUCTIONS
- Carefully follow the steps for deboning, layering, and rolling the turkey to ensure a well-structured galantine.
- Use a napkin and ties to maintain the galantine’s shape while cooking.
- Glazing with egg and breadcrumbs adds a delightful finish to the presentation.
TIPS
- For optimal flavor, ensure that the seasoning is evenly distributed throughout the force-meat.
- A galantine can be made in advance, making it a convenient choice for planned events.
- Similar preparations can be applied to chicken and game meats for variety.
